As for you bog. XD Ahahaha, I've been replaying it as well. I'm determined to actually beat this game before NG2.

And Alma was the toughest boss i came across tbh, she seriously took me weeks. All i can suggest is practice. Keep going back, keep working on it. The attack you want to watch out for the most is when she freezes you and picks you up off the floor, that does a load of damage and finished me a lot of the time.

Just keep trying, do a flying attack at her, constantly and just dodge all her attacks the best you can. When she throws the slabs at you try and run along the wall, you avoid em much easier.

Shes so much fun to fight imo that it's worth going through the effort of beating her.
